Are composite doors draught-proof?

Are composite doors draught-proof?

Published by: Owen Mullock

Composite doors are known for being secure, stylish and highly energy-efficient. So, if you have started to feel a cold breeze coming through, it is natural to wonder whether that is normal or a sign that something is wrong.

The short answer is no. A composite door should not be draughty. When fitted correctly, these doors are designed to create a tight seal against the frame, keeping warm air inside and cold air out. If you are noticing draughts, it usually means there is a small issue with the seals, hinges or installation that can often be fixed quite easily.

Should a composite door be draughty?

In normal circumstances, a composite door should be completely draught-proof. The materials and construction are specifically designed to prevent air leakage and provide excellent insulation. Compared to older timber or uPVC doors, a well-installed composite door offers much higher thermal efficiency.

If you can feel a draught, it usually means the door is not sitting flush against the frame or that one of the seals has worn down over time. These are minor issues rather than signs of a fault with the door itself, but they can make a noticeable difference to comfort and energy bills.

Common causes of draughts around composite doors

Worn or damaged seals

The rubber seals around the edge of the door create an airtight barrier. Over time, these seals can flatten, crack or come loose. When this happens, cold air can find its way through. Replacing the seals is usually a straightforward and affordable solution.

Door or hinge misalignment

Composite doors are heavier than uPVC models. Over time, hinges can move slightly, causing the door to drop or sit unevenly in the frame. Small adjustments to the hinges will help equal out the gapping between the door and the frame, and will help with performance and operation of the door.

Poor installation

If the door frame was not installed squarely or the sealant around the edges has deteriorated, gaps may appear between the frame and the wall. A visual inspection around the outside of the door should reveal any cracks or gaps that need resealing.

When to call in a professional

If you have replaced the seals and checked the alignment but the door is still draughty, it may be worth asking your installer to inspect it. There could be an underlying issue with the installation or the frame that requires professional adjustment.

If your door is still under warranty, the installer should be able to assess and correct any problems for you.

Frequently asked questions

Why is cold air coming through my composite door?

Cold air usually enters through small gaps caused by worn seals, loose hinges or poor installation around the frame.

Can I fix a draughty composite door myself?

Yes, most minor issues can be fixed at home. Replacing seals, tightening hinges and resealing the frame are simple maintenance tasks. You can also simply adjust the keeps on the frame to bring the door slab tighter to the gasket.

How do I know if my door was fitted correctly?

The door should close smoothly and evenly without needing extra force. There should be no visible gaps between the door and frame, and you should not be able to see daylight around the edges.

Are composite doors better insulated than uPVC?

Yes. Composite doors combine materials such as timber, insulating foam and a durable GRP outer layer, which gives them excellent thermal performance compared to uPVC.

How long do composite door seals last?

Door seals typically last between five and ten years depending on use and weather exposure.
